binutils-mingw-w64: Cross-binutils for Win32 and Win64 using MinGW-w64

 MinGW-w64 provides a development and runtime environment for 32- and
 64-bit (x86 and x64) Windows applications using the Windows API and
 the GNU Compiler Collection (gcc).
 .
 This metapackage provides the toolchain binutils.
